The Truman Brewery is located in London, United Kingdom on 91 Brick Ln, Spitalfields. The Truman Brewery is rated 4.3 out of 5 in the category business center in United Kingdom. The Truman Brewery is East London's Cultural & Creative Hub. After fifteen years of regeneration The Truman Brewery is now home to a mix of spectacular office, retail, leisure and event spaces. The finely tuned mix of business and leisure has created an environment unique in London, making The Truman Brewery a destination in its own right.

The Truman Brewery, once a derelict building, is now some would argue, the focal point of Brick Lane. It's an event space primarily where lots of companies hold special events such as launch product launches or other fancy event for media such as beer festivals, and chocolate festivals. Not much has been done to spruce the place up, but that's the charm of it. Its industrial chic looks is exactly the kind of style that its trendy neighbourhood demands. It's an enormous place occupying hosting 3 floors, and on weekends especially on Sundays, it plays host to a lively food and vintage market which well worth a look.
